Why Genuine Audi Keys are Essential
Audi keys are not mere pieces of metal; they are advanced electronic gadgets. Given that the mid-1990s, Audi has actually utilized advanced immobiliser systems that need a transponder chip inside the key to interact with the car's Engine Control Unit (ECU). If the digital "handshake" in between the key and the car does not match, the engine will not begin.

No matter the selected service provider, the process follows a rigorous procedure to ensure security and avoid unauthorized duplication.
Verification of Ownership: To prevent car theft, the company will need the V5C logbook, a legitimate image ID (Driver's License or Passport), and proof of address.Key Cutting: The physical blade (even for "keyless" fobs, there is an emergency situation blade inside) is cut utilizing a computer-controlled CNC machine to match the initial factory code.Transponder Programming: The most critical action. A diagnostic tool is plugged into the lorry's OBD-II port. The specialist must bypass security firewall programs to "present" the new key to the car's computer.Synchronisation: The remote buttons are synced so the main locking operates properly.De-programming Old Keys: If a key was taken, the specialist can wipe the lost audi keys key from the car's memory, guaranteeing it can no longer start the engine.What to Look for in a Genuine Key

The "All Keys Lost" Scenario
If an owner loses all keys to their Audi, the circumstance ends up being significantly more costly. The lorry is locked and the immobiliser is active. A specialist locksmith or dealership will need to carry out a "EEPROM" task or use specialized blinking tools to acquire access to the car's security data. It is always recommended to have at least one spare key to avoid this "ground-zero" situation.
FAQ: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I buy a used Audi key from eBay and have it reprogrammed?A: Generally, no. Many modern Audi keys are "locked" to the initial automobile's VIN once programmed. While a locksmith might be able to replace the chip within, the expense of the chip and the labor frequently makes it more costly than just purchasing a brand-new real key.

Q: How long does it require to configure a new Audi key?A: Once the specialist has the automobile and the key blank, the real programs usually takes in between 30 and 60 minutes, depending upon the complexity of the immobiliser generation.

Q: Does my Audi need to be present for the replacement?A: Yes. Unlike old-fashioned keys that could be copied from a template, the car's computer must be physically linked to the programming devices to license a new key.

Q: Is there a difference between "OEM" and "Genuine"?A: "Genuine" indicates the key can be found in Audi-branded product packaging. "OEM" (Original Equipment Manufacturer) keys are made by the very same business that makes keys for Audi (like Hella or Valeo) however might not have the Audi logo. Both are high quality, however "Genuine" is the gold standard for resale worth.

Q: My Audi key battery passed away; do I require an entire new key?A: No. If the key still begins the car when held near the steering column or positioned in the designated slot however the buttons do not work, you likely just need a CR2032 or CR2025 battery replacement, which you can do yourself.
